pyd专题

python文件:py,ipynb, pyi, pyc, pyd, pyo都是什么文件?

1、Python文件类型介绍 📁 1.1 .py 文件:源代码基础 .py 文件是 Python 最基本的源代码文件格式,用于存储纯文本形式的 Python 代码。它是开发者编写程序的主要场所,包含函数、类、变量定义以及执行逻辑。Python 解释器直接读取并执行 .py 文件中的指令。例如 ,创建一个简单的 hello.py 文件 ,内容如下: print("Hello, Pytho

利用cython将.py文件编译为.pyd文件

文章目录 1. 引言2. py文件编译为pyd文件步骤2.1 环境准备2.2 准备setup.py文件2.3 进行编译 3. 测试代码 1. 引言 在实际的Python开发中,为了防止Python脚本源码暴露,常常需要对python源码文件进行加密保护,Python的原始文件格式为.py,可以通过编译生成 .pyc/.pyo/.pyd 等类型的文件,其中,.pyc/.pyo

如何将C++制作为python扩展文件(.pyd,动态链接库)

Python提供的许多标准模块支持C或者C++接口。我们自己也可以制作自己的模块来提供给python使用。 include文件和lib文件在python的安装目录下,如果只是普通安装的python程序,那么是没有调试用的lib文件的。只用release就可以了。 建立dll文件 VS2005-新建项目-win32-win32项目,选择dll。 在住文件cpp里,增加如下代码: #inclu

如何查看pandas._libs下面的pyd文件

pyd文件 pyd实际上就是dll文件,只是后缀名不同。 可以采用od,ida之类的反编译。 .pyd文件是由.c文件生成的;.c由.py或.pyx文件生成。因此只能反编译成.c文件。 pyd是Python Dynamic Module为开发的 基本来说,是很难查看的,目前尚未看到方法 References python,pyd文件如何实现反编译?[原创]python编译后的pyd爆破

64位的pyd报ImportError: No module named错误

今天仿照32位的ModuleA.cp35-win32.pyd,制作了64位的pyd.很随意地命名为ModuleA.cp35-win64.pyd,然后在64环境里编译.发现一直报"ImportError: No module named ModuleA"的错误. 网上查了相关贴子,试了都不好使,后来看了别人之前生成的64位的pyd,发现命名为.cp35-win_amd64.pyd,改了一下发现真的

解决Appengine 1.2.5版报错 KeyError: 'simplejson//_speedups.pyd'

在Windows下将Google Appengine SDK升级到1.2.5后,启动dev_appserver可能会出现如下错误: File "c:/python25/lib/site-packages/pkg_resources.py", line 1322, in _extract_ resource zip_stat = self.zipinfo[zip_path]

批量执行指定路径下除__init__.py的.py文件加密为.pyd的bat脚本

@echo off::中文支持chcp 65001::窗口标题title .py文件加密为.pyd::开始执行脚本echo ***************echo 加密脚本文件名是否在当前目录[./encryptpy.py]?set /p input=1.yes 2.no:set filename=encryptpy.pyif %input% equ 2 (echo 请输入新的加密

python 代码混淆 pyd

混淆代码,可以使用oxyry,pyobfuscate,pyminifier进行混淆,其中, http://pyob.oxyry.com/ 是一个在线混淆 Python 代码的网站; https://github.com/astrand/pyobfuscate 是一个历史悠久的Python 代码混淆库,功能还是很强大的; https://github.com/qiyeboy/pyminifier

详解Python文件: .py、.ipynb、.pyi、.pyc、​.pyd

今天科普下各类Python代码文件的后缀,给各位Python开发“扫扫盲”。 .py 最常见的Python代码文件后缀名,官方称Python源代码文件。 .ipynb 这个还是比较常见的,.ipynb是Jupyter Notebook文件的扩展名,它代表"IPython Notebook"。 学过数据分析,机器学习,深度学习的同学一定不陌生! .pyi .pyi文件是Python

Python各文件类型对比: .py、.ipynb、.pyi、.pyc、.pyd

在Python中,各文件类型的作用如下: .py文件:是Python代码文件的标准扩展名,其中包含可执行的Python代码。 .ipynb文件:是Jupyter Notebook的文件扩展名,其中包含交互式代码、文本、图像、公式等多种元素,并且可以直接在浏览器中运行。 .pyi文件:是Python类型提示文件的标准扩展名,用于提供Python代码中的类型信息,便于IDE或文本编辑器等工具提供代